Heparin Interactions: Why They Matter So Much

Heparin's effectiveness hinges on maintaining a delicate balance in the body's coagulation system. It's like a finely tuned instrument, and introducing other substances can throw things off. When other drugs or foods interfere with heparin, it can lead to serious consequences. If the anticoagulant effect is increased, there's a higher risk of bleeding – which, let's be honest, nobody wants. On the flip side, if the effect is reduced, there's a risk that blood clots could form, leading to all sorts of problems like deep vein thrombosis (DVT) or pulmonary embolism (PE).

Drug interactions with heparin are a serious deal because they can directly impact patient safety and the effectiveness of the treatment. This is why doctors and pharmacists always ask about other medications and supplements you're taking before starting you on heparin. They're not just being nosy; they're trying to protect you! Some common culprits that interact with heparin include antiplatelet drugs, other anticoagulants, and even certain herbal supplements. Understanding these interactions and managing them properly is key to making sure heparin does its job safely and effectively. We need to consider things like the patient's age, kidney function, and other health conditions, as these can all play a role in how heparin interacts with other substances. So, it's not a one-size-fits-all kind of thing; it's a careful balancing act tailored to each individual.

Food interactions with heparin are less common than drug interactions, but they still matter. Certain foods, especially those high in vitamin K, can potentially interfere with heparin's action. Vitamin K plays a key role in blood clotting, so consuming large amounts can counteract the effects of heparin. It’s kind of like pressing the brakes and the gas pedal at the same time – not a good idea! Patients on heparin are often advised to maintain a consistent intake of vitamin K-rich foods rather than drastically changing their diet. This helps keep the anticoagulant effect stable. Aspirin and Heparin: A Risky Combination?

Aspirin, a common over-the-counter pain reliever, is also a potent antiplatelet drug. This means it prevents blood platelets from clumping together, which is a crucial step in forming blood clots. Now, heparin, as we know, is an anticoagulant, meaning it also works to prevent clots, but through a different mechanism. When you combine aspirin and heparin, you're essentially hitting the coagulation system with a double whammy. This can be a good thing in certain situations, like after a heart attack or stroke, where preventing further clotting is super important. But it also significantly increases the risk of bleeding. It's like turning up the volume on your stereo – you might get a louder sound, but you also risk blowing out the speakers!

The increased bleeding risk from combining aspirin and heparin is why this combination is generally used with caution and under close medical supervision. Doctors carefully weigh the benefits of preventing clots against the potential for bleeding complications. They might prescribe both drugs in specific cases, but they'll also closely monitor the patient's blood clotting parameters and watch for any signs of bleeding. It’s a bit like walking a tightrope – you need to be extra careful and have a safety net in place. If a patient is already at a higher risk of bleeding due to other factors, such as age, kidney problems, or other medications, the combination of aspirin and heparin might be avoided altogether. It's all about finding the right balance and making informed decisions based on the individual patient's needs and circumstances.

So, to sum it up, aspirin definitely interacts with heparin by increasing the risk of bleeding. This interaction is well-established and something healthcare professionals are very aware of. Alcohol and Heparin: A Tricky Relationship

Alcohol's interaction with heparin is a bit more complex and less direct than aspirin's. While alcohol doesn't have a direct anticoagulant effect like heparin or aspirin, it can still influence the coagulation system in several ways. For instance, chronic alcohol consumption can lead to liver damage, which in turn can affect the production of clotting factors. The liver is like the body's factory for these factors, and if it's not working properly, the whole clotting process can be thrown out of whack. Think of it like a domino effect – one thing goes wrong, and it can set off a chain reaction.

Acute alcohol intoxication, on the other hand, can have a temporary antiplatelet effect, similar to aspirin, although weaker. This means that binge drinking or heavy alcohol consumption in a short period could potentially increase the risk of bleeding in someone taking heparin. It's like adding another variable to an already complicated equation. The thing is, the effect of alcohol on heparin is not as predictable or consistent as the effect of aspirin. It varies depending on factors like the amount of alcohol consumed, the individual's liver function, and other health conditions. This makes it harder to manage and adds a layer of uncertainty to the equation.

Because of these complexities, healthcare professionals generally advise patients on heparin to moderate their alcohol intake or avoid it altogether. It’s not just about the direct interaction between alcohol and heparin; it’s also about minimizing any factors that could potentially increase the risk of bleeding or interfere with the medication's effectiveness. Imagine it like trying to drive in foggy conditions – it’s better to take extra precautions to ensure your safety. While a small amount of alcohol might not cause a major problem for everyone, the potential risks often outweigh the benefits, especially for those on anticoagulants like heparin.

Tylenol (Acetaminophen) and Heparin: Generally Safe?

Tylenol, also known as acetaminophen, is a common pain reliever and fever reducer that works differently from aspirin and ibuprofen. It primarily acts on the central nervous system to reduce pain and fever, rather than directly affecting platelets or the coagulation cascade. This is a key difference when we're talking about interactions with heparin. Unlike aspirin, Tylenol doesn't have significant antiplatelet effects, which means it's less likely to increase the risk of bleeding when taken with heparin. It's like comparing apples and oranges – they're both fruits, but they have very different properties.

Studies have generally shown that Tylenol doesn't significantly alter the action of heparin at recommended doses. This makes it a preferred choice for pain relief and fever reduction in patients who are on heparin or other anticoagulants. It's like having a reliable backup plan that you can count on. Of course, it's always important to follow the recommended dosage guidelines and not exceed the maximum daily dose of Tylenol, as excessive doses can lead to liver damage. Even though it's generally considered safe, it's not a free pass to take as much as you want. Think of it like using any tool – you need to use it properly to avoid any unintended consequences.

While Tylenol is generally considered safe with heparin, it's always a good idea to consult with a healthcare professional if you have any concerns or specific health conditions. They can provide personalized advice based on your individual circumstances and make sure there are no unexpected interactions. It’s like having a trusted advisor who can guide you through complex situations. In rare cases, there might be individual variations or specific situations where Tylenol could potentially interact with heparin, but these are uncommon. The key takeaway here is that, compared to aspirin and other NSAIDs, Tylenol is a much safer option for pain relief in patients on heparin.

Ibuprofen and Heparin: Another Risky Mix

Ibuprofen, like aspirin, is a nonsteroidal anti-inflammatory drug (NSAID) that's widely used for pain relief, fever reduction, and inflammation. However, unlike Tylenol, ibuprofen does have antiplatelet effects, although they are generally less pronounced than those of aspirin. This means that ibuprofen can interfere with the blood clotting process, potentially increasing the risk of bleeding, especially when combined with other anticoagulants like heparin. It’s like adding fuel to the fire – you're already trying to control something, and now you're making it harder.

The antiplatelet effects of ibuprofen stem from its ability to inhibit an enzyme called cyclooxygenase (COX), which is involved in the production of substances that promote platelet aggregation. By blocking COX, ibuprofen reduces the stickiness of platelets, making it harder for them to clump together and form clots. This is why it's effective for pain and inflammation, but it also poses a risk when combined with heparin. Think of it like putting a slippery coating on the platelets – they can't grip each other as easily.

Because of this increased bleeding risk, ibuprofen should be used with caution in patients who are taking heparin. The combination can amplify the anticoagulant effect, making it more likely for bleeding complications to occur. It's like turning up the volume too high on the speakers – you risk blowing them out. If pain relief is needed, Tylenol is generally a safer option for patients on heparin because it doesn't have significant antiplatelet effects. However, if an NSAID is necessary, the lowest effective dose should be used for the shortest possible duration, and the patient should be closely monitored for any signs of bleeding. It’s a balancing act – weighing the benefits against the risks and taking precautions to minimize potential harm.

The Verdict: Which One Doesn't Interfere?

Alright, guys, let's bring it all together and answer the big question: Which of these drugs/foods doesn't really mess with heparin's action? We've looked at aspirin, alcohol, Tylenol, and ibuprofen, and it's pretty clear that Tylenol (acetaminophen) is the outlier here. Aspirin and ibuprofen both have antiplatelet effects, which can increase the risk of bleeding when combined with heparin. Alcohol can also indirectly affect the coagulation system, although its interaction is more complex. But Tylenol, at recommended doses, doesn't have significant antiplatelet or anticoagulant effects, making it the safest option for pain relief in patients on heparin.

So, the answer is C. Tylenol. This doesn't mean you can just pop Tylenol without a second thought if you're on heparin, but it's the least likely of these options to cause problems.
